探索Arduino开发的新天地:Seeed Studio XIAO RP2040开发板

作者:搬砖的石头2024.03.29 13:26浏览量:68

简介:本文将介绍Seeed Studio XIAO RP2040开发板,如何通过Arduino IDE进行开发,以及它在物联网和嵌入式系统领域的实际应用。通过生动的语言和实例,读者将能够轻松理解并应用相关知识。

随着物联网和嵌入式系统的快速发展,开发者们对于高性能、低功耗的开发板需求日益增加。而Seeed Studio XIAO RP2040作为一款采用树莓派RP2040芯片的Arduino开发板,凭借其卓越的性能和丰富的功能,正逐渐成为开发者们的首选。

一、Seeed Studio XIAO RP2040开发板简介

Seeed Studio XIAO RP2040是一款基于树莓派RP2040芯片的开发板,具有双核心ARM Cortex-M0+处理器,以及2MB的内置闪存。它支持MicroPython、CircuitPython和Arduino等多种编程语言,可以轻松实现物联网和嵌入式系统的开发。此外,它还拥有丰富的接口,如USB、UART、SPI、I2C等,方便与其他设备进行通信。

二、通过Arduino IDE进行开发

  1. 连接开发板

首先,我们需要将Seeed Studio XIAO RP2040开发板连接到电脑上。按住boot按钮,然后使用USB线将开发板连接到电脑的USB接口。如果电脑文件管理器上显示了“RPI-RP2”磁盘,并且开发板上的电源指示灯亮起,则表示连接成功。

  1. 添加开发板包

为了能够在Arduino IDE中使用Seeed Studio XIAO RP2040开发板,我们需要将其板卡包添加到Arduino IDE中。在Arduino IDE中,导航到“文件>首选项”,然后在“其他开发板管理器地址”中填入以下URL:

https://github.com/earlephilhower/arduino-pico/releases/download/global/package_rp2040_index.json

接着,导航到“工具->开发板->开发板管理器…”,在搜索框中输入“RP2040”,然后点击安装。安装完成后,我们就可以在开发板列表中选择Seeed Studio XIAO RP2040了。

  1. 编写和上传代码

在Arduino IDE中编写代码后,选择Seeed Studio XIAO RP2040开发板作为目标板,然后点击上传按钮,即可将代码上传到开发板上。上传完成后,开发板将自动运行代码。

三、实际应用

Seeed Studio XIAO RP2040开发板在物联网和嵌入式系统领域有着广泛的应用。例如,它可以作为智能家居系统的核心控制器,实现各种智能设备的互联互通;也可以作为可穿戴设备的主控板,实现健康监测、运动计步等功能。此外,它还可以用于制作各种创意电子产品,如LED显示屏、智能音响等。

四、总结

Seeed Studio XIAO RP2040开发板以其卓越的性能和丰富的功能,为开发者们提供了一个全新的Arduino开发平台。通过本文的介绍,相信读者已经对如何连接开发板、添加开发板包、编写和上传代码以及实际应用有了深入的了解。希望这篇文章能够帮助你更好地探索Arduino开发的新天地。